arch/arm/mach-rockchip/rk3288/Kconfig

@@ -16,6 +16,23 @@ config TARGET_EVB_RK3288
 	  also includes on-board eMMC and 2GB of SDRAM. Expansion connectors
 	  provide access to display pins, I2C, SPI, UART and GPIOs.
 
+config TARGET_FENNEC_RK3288
+	bool "Fennec-RK3288"
+	help
+	  Fennec is a RK3288-based development board with 2 USB ports,
+	  HDMI, micro-SD card, audio, WiFi and Gigabit Ethernet. It also
+	  includes on-board eMMC and 2GB of SDRAM. Expansion connectors
+	  provide access to display pins, I2C, SPI, UART and GPIOs.
+
+config TARGET_POPMETAL_RK3288
+	bool "PopMetal-RK3288"
+	help
+	  PopMetal is a RK3288-based development board with 3 USB host ports,
+	  1 micro USB OTG port, HDMI, VGA, micro-SD card, audio, WiFi, Gigabit
+	  Ethernet and lots of sensors. It also includes on-board 8 GeMMC and
+	  2GB DDR3. Expansion connectors provide access to I2C, SPI, UART,
+	  GPIOs and display interface.
+

drivers/pinctrl/rockchip/pinctrl_rk3288.c

@@ -588,6 +588,7 @@ static int rk3288_pinctrl_set_pins(struct udevice *dev, int banknum, int index,
 	struct rk3288_pinctrl_priv *priv = dev_get_priv(dev);
 	uint shift, ind = index;
 	uint mask;
+	uint value;
 	u32 *addr;
 	int ret;
 
@@ -596,7 +597,18 @@ static int rk3288_pinctrl_set_pins(struct udevice *dev, int banknum, int index,
 					  &mask);
 	if (ret)
 		return ret;
-	rk_clrsetreg(addr, mask << shift, muxval << shift);
+
+	/*
+	 * PMU_GPIO0 registers cannot be selectively written so we cannot use
+	 * rk_clrsetreg() here.  However, the upper 16 bits are reserved and
+	 * are ignored when written, so we can use the same code as for the
+	 * other GPIO banks providing that we preserve the value of the other
+	 * bits.
+	 */
+	value = readl(addr);
+	value &= ~(mask << shift);
+	value |= (mask << (shift + 16)) | (muxval << shift);
+	writel(value, addr);
 
 	/* Handle pullup/pulldown */
 	if (flags) {
@@ -614,7 +626,12 @@ static int rk3288_pinctrl_set_pins(struct udevice *dev, int banknum, int index,
 			addr = &priv->grf->gpio1_p[banknum - 1][ind];
 		debug("%s: addr=%p, val=%x, shift=%x\n", __func__, addr, val,
 		      shift);
-		rk_clrsetreg(addr, 3 << shift, val << shift);
+
+		/* As above, rk_clrsetreg() cannot be used here. */
+		value = readl(addr);
+		value &= ~(mask << shift);
+		value |= (3 << (shift + 16)) | (val << shift);
+		writel(value, addr);
 	}
 
 	return 0;
